ROCKINGHAM — The Ashley Chapel Community Organization is hosting a Town Hall Forum on Thursday, April 14, 2022, beginning at 6 p.m., at the Ashley Chapel Community Center, 297 Mizpah Road.

Everyone is invited to come out and meet the candidates who are running in the upcoming election for the positions of Richmond County Board of Commissioners.

The forum will provide an opportunity for citizens to hear the candidates’ platforms as they publicly introduce themselves and present their agenda. There will be an opportunity to ask questions directly to the candidates on their platforms and how they plan to work toward making Richmond County a thriving community for our citizens and the future.

A second Town Hall Forum will be held on Thursday, April 21, 2022, at 6 p.m. for candidates in the running for Richmond County sheriff and the Board of Education. 

Voter registration forms will be available. The Ashley Chapel Community Organization is committed to hosting events to keep citizens informed of current issues.
